The search for a missing man in Nichols has been cancelled. 77-year-old Edward Mills, who reportedly suffers from dementia, went missing from his West River Road home yesterday between 3:30 and 5:30 in the afternoon. The man was located shortly after 7 o’clock this morning by Security staff in the parking lot area at Tioga Downs. The man was reportedly conscious alert, weak, and wet. The Tioga County Search and Rescue Team was dispatched at 11:30 last night to assisted Sheriff’s Deputies, State Troopers, New York State Forest Rangers, and the DEC in an attempt to locate the man. The search continued until about 4 AM, and was scheduled to resume at 8 AM, but has been called off now that the man was located safe and sound.
